A plane flying at 80 m/s is uniformly accelerated at the rate of 2.0 m/s2. What is



the distance it will travel during a 10 s interval after acceleration begins?

S=ut+12at2S=ut+\frac {1} {2} at^2


S=(80m/s)(10s)+12(2.0m/s2)(10s)2S=(80m/s) (10s)+\frac {1} {2} (2.0m/s^2) (10s)^2


S=900metres.S=900metres.
